Featherweight knockout man Jordan Orozco (16-0, 16 KOs) returns to the ring on Saturday, June 13th at the Caribe Royale Resort in Orlando, Florida, on an event promoted by Most Valuable Promotions in association with Boxlab Promotions, streaming live worldwide on DAZN. With a 100 percent knockout ratio, Orozco is separating himself from the pack by delivering nonstop aggression, explosive power and a style built to create memorable moments. Explaining the mindset that drives him each time he enters the ring, Orozco says his objective has always been to create moments people remember long after the fight ends. "I don't step into the ring thinking about winning a boring decision," said Orozco. "I go in there looking to make a viral statement. Fans spend money and take time out of their lives to watch us fight, and I feel like they deserve excitement. They deserve action. I want people jumping out of their seats. I want people talking about my fight after they leave the arena. When I throw punches, I throw them with bad intentions because I'm trying to end the night. That's the mentality I carry every time I put on the gloves."
